“…These results indicate a relationship between the Hippo pathway and cell apoptosis, and are consistent with previous studies 37 - 40 . For example, in mouse mammary epithelial cells, overexpression of YAP suppresses TGF-β1-induced apoptosis, while knockdown of YAP induces apoptosis 37 ; in human renal carcinoma cells, curcumin enhances temsirolimus-induced apoptosis through upregulation of YAP/p53 38 ; in human pulmonary micro-vascular endothelial cells, lipopolysaccharide induces apoptosis via the YAP signaling pathway 39 ; and promyelocytic leukemia protein enhances apoptosis of gastric cancer cells through YAP 40 . Notably, the expression levels of caspase 3 and Bcl-2 family members (Bak, Bid, and Bik) decreased when YAP was overexpressed, suggesting that the Hippo pathway affects the Bcl-2 family to regulate apoptosis in h-PDLSCs.…”
